What are Smart stainless steel kitchen Bins?

Smart large stainless steel kitchen bin is waste containers that use technology to improve waste management. These bins are equipped with sensors and software that enable them to monitor and manage waste effectively. The sensors are used to detect the level of waste in the bin and notify the relevant authorities when it needs to be emptied. The software can also analyze the data collected by the sensors to identify patterns and trends in waste production and disposal. This data can then be used to optimize waste management processes and reduce waste production.

Why are Smart Dual Compartment Stainless Steel Kitchen Bins Important?

  1. Efficient Waste Management

Smart waste kitchen bins improve waste management efficiency by notifying authorities when bins are full and need to be emptied. This helps to reduce the amount of time and resources required to manage waste. Smart bins can also be used to optimize waste collection routes, reducing the number of trips required to collect waste and reducing the carbon footprint associated with waste management.

  1. Improved Public Health

Improper waste management poses serious health risks to humans and animals. Smart stainless steel kitchen bins can help to reduce these risks by ensuring that waste is collected and disposed of properly. This can help to reduce the spread of diseases and prevent environmental pollution.

  1. Sustainability

Smart stainless steel kitchen bins promote sustainability by reducing waste production and optimizing waste management processes. The data collected by these bins can be used to identify areas where waste products can be reduced, such as by encouraging reusable containers or reducing packaging waste. Additionally, the optimization of waste management processes can help to reduce the carbon footprint associated with waste management.

  1. Cost-Effective

Smart dual compartment stainless steel kitchen bins can be a cost-effective solution to waste management. They reduce the amount of time and resources required to manage waste, which can lead to significant cost savings. Additionally, the data collected by smart bins can be used to identify areas where waste production can be reduced, leading to further cost savings.

  1. Smart City Integration

Smart garbage bins can be integrated into smart city infrastructure, providing valuable data for city planners and administrators. The data collected by these bins can be used to optimize waste management processes, reduce waste production, and improve overall city sustainability.
